Because most young families rely on dual incomes, the loss of one salary can be completely devastating. With the level of costs that come with meeting the needs of children, life insurance is definitely necessary for young families. Even for parents who stay home, the costs of paying for daycare or domestic responsibilities can be a great burden. For those who don't have children, you may have debt that your partner will have to pay or have debts that are cosigned.
